Что такое токены и как считается стоимость

Токен — минимальная единица текста для языковой модели. Примерно 1 токен = 0.75 слова на английском или 0.5 слова на русском. Claude Code тарифицирует:

  • Входящие токены — всё что читает модель: ваши сообщения, содержимое файлов, история диалога
  • Исходящие токены — ответы, написанный код, объяснения

Входящие стоят дешевле исходящих, но их обычно значительно больше. Главный «пожиратель» токенов — длинный контекст диалога, который Claude Code держит в памяти и передаёт при каждом запросе.

10 лайфхаков по экономии токенов в Claude Code

1. Используйте /compact вместо продолжения длинных сессий

Команда /compact сжимает всю историю диалога в краткое резюме, удаляя подробности но сохраняя суть. Используйте её каждые 30–50 сообщений:

/compact

Это один из самых мощных лайфхаков — экономит до 60% токенов в длинных сессиях.

2. Создавайте CLAUDE.md для хранения постоянного контекста

Без CLAUDE.md вы тратите токены на объяснение контекста проекта в каждой новой сессии. Создайте файл CLAUDE.md в корне проекта:

# Проект: Лендинг AI-комьюнити
## Технологии: HTML/CSS/JS, деплой Vercel
## Цветовая схема: #39e06e (неоново-зелёный)
## Шрифты: Space Grotesk (заголовки), Outfit (текст)
## Целевая аудитория: маркетологи мидл/сеньор
## Telegram: @dima_konovalov_edtech

Claude Code читает этот файл автоматически при старте. Не нужно повторять контекст — он уже там.

3. Очищайте контекст командой /clear после завершения задачи

Когда одна задача закончена — не продолжайте тот же диалог для следующей. Очистите контекст:

/clear

Это удаляет всю историю переписки. Следующая задача начинается с чистого листа — без груза предыдущих токенов.

4. Указывайте конкретные файлы вместо «посмотри весь проект»

Плохой промпт: «Посмотри на проект и улучши стили» — Claude Code прочитает все файлы.

Хороший промпт: «В файле styles.css исправь отступы в секции .hero» — читается только один файл.

Разница в стоимости: в 5–20 раз, в зависимости от размера проекта.

5. Пишите краткие точные промпты

Не объясняйте предысторию если она не нужна. Не говорите «пожалуйста» и «если можно» — модели это не важно. Будьте конкретны:

  • ❌ «Я хотел бы, если это возможно, немного изменить заголовок в главной секции»
  • ✅ «В Hero: заголовок h1 — замени "Закрытое сообщество" на "Комьюнити маркетологов"»

6. Используйте .claudeignore для исключения ненужных файлов

Создайте файл .claudeignore в корне проекта, аналогичный .gitignore:

node_modules/
.git/
dist/
*.log
*.png
*.jpg
package-lock.json

Claude Code не будет читать эти файлы при анализе проекта — экономит токены на больших проектах.

7. Разбивайте большие задачи на маленькие

Задача «переделай весь лендинг» заставит Claude Code читать всё, генерировать много кода и проверять результат. Лучше: «добавь блок с тремя кейсами после секции About».

Маленькие точечные задачи стоят в 3–10 раз дешевле, чем одна большая.

8. Используйте режим Think для простых задач

По умолчанию Claude Code может включать расширенное «мышление» (extended thinking), что дорого. Для простых задач добавляйте в промпт:

Не думай долго. Просто замени текст кнопки с "Вступить" на "Присоединиться"

9. Не вставляйте большие данные в чат — давайте пути к файлам

❌ Копировать 500 строк CSV в промпт

✅ «Прочитай файл data/results.csv и найди строки где CPL больше 500»

Claude Code сам прочитает файл именно тогда когда нужно — не будет держать его в памяти с самого начала.

10. Закрывайте и переоткрывайте сессию раз в 1–2 часа

Даже с /compact очень длинные сессии накапливают «балласт». Хорошая практика: завершить сессию, записать что было сделано в CLAUDE.md, открыть новую. Это сбрасывает счётчик контекста до нуля.

Сравнение расходов: без оптимизации vs с оптимизацией

ЗадачаБез оптимизацииС оптимизациейЭкономия
Создать лендинг (5 секций)~150k токенов~40k токенов73%
Добавить новый блок~50k токенов~8k токенов84%
Исправить баг в файле~30k токенов~5k токенов83%
Написать скрипт автоотчёта~80k токенов~20k токенов75%
Рефакторинг проекта~400k токенов~80k токенов80%

FAQ по токенам Claude Code

Что такое токены в Claude Code?
Токены — единицы текста для языковой модели (≈0.75 слова по-английски, ≈0.5 по-русски). Claude Code тарифицирует входящие токены (запросы + файлы) и исходящие (ответы AI). Оба типа влияют на стоимость сессии.
Какая самая эффективная команда для экономии токенов?
/compact — сжимает историю диалога в резюме. Используйте каждые 30–50 сообщений или когда видите что контекст разросся. Экономит до 60% токенов в длинных сессиях.
Что такое CLAUDE.md и зачем он нужен?
CLAUDE.md — файл в корне проекта, который Claude Code читает при каждом старте. Там хранится постоянный контекст: стек, правила, стиль кода. Исключает повторное объяснение контекста в каждой новой сессии.
Как узнать сколько токенов было потрачено за сессию?
В конце каждой сессии Claude Code показывает статистику использования токенов. Также можно отслеживать расходы в личном кабинете console.anthropic.com в разделе Usage.
ДК
Дмитрий Коновалов
CMO · AI-маркетолог
Директор по маркетингу, 10+ лет опыта. Использую Claude Code ежедневно в реальных проектах. Эти лайфхаки — из личного опыта работы с несколькими десятками проектов.

Больше лайфхаков — в комьюнити

400+ маркетологов делятся находками по Claude Code каждый день. Присоединяйтесь — это бесплатно.

Вступить бесплатно